What Makes Long-Distance Movers Different From Local Movers?
When you're comparing local and long-distance moving companies, there are a few key differences to consider. Local movers generally offer moving services within a designated geographic radius. They either won't work outside that area, or they'll charge an exorbitant rate to do so.
When it comes to pricing, long-distance movers commonly set fees based on the weight of your items, while local movers commonly set fees based on the length of time needed for your move. Some moving companies may use a mix of time and weight when setting their prices, so make sure to discuss pricing with your specific provider.
Local West Hollywood moving companies may have a more knowledge of your specific location and provide more affordable services, but their experience with interstate moves is probably limited. Long-distance moving companies can be especially valuable for interstate moves. These companies are more likely to have the right information and experience to help with the logistics and legalities of a long-distance move.

How To Choose a Long-Distance Mover in West Hollywood
Choosing the right long-distance mover in West Hollywood requires research to ensure the company meets your needs and fits your budget. See the list below for some tips on finding a licensed and trustworthy long-distance mover in West Hollywood.
- Ask about insurance: According to the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A), interstate movers must provide customers with two insurance coverage options: Full Value Protection and Released Value Protection. If you're moving long-distance but not across state lines, you can look into these or similar options. In addition to the insurance coverage provided by your mover, purchasing your own moving insurance will give you better protection for your belongings. To help you better understand your long-term moving insurance choices, we've provided a more detailed discussion below.
- Assess qualifications: Movers performing interstate moves must be registered with the FMCSA and have a USDOT number. This registration gives you peace of mind that a reputable company is taking care of your move. The FMCSA enforces certain policies, such as mandating that movers give clients a written price quote, and also publishes moving companies' complaint histories on its website.
- Compare costs: Contact several long-distance movers in West Hollywood several months before your move and get detailed quotes. Estimates should include an itemized list with prices for the actual move, insurance coverage, and any added services you think you’ll use.
- Look at financing options: To help with the financial aspect of your move, quite a few moving companies have financing plans. You may be able to get a moving or relocation loan to help pay for some of the cost. Ask your moving company about financing plans or relocation loans if you need financial help with your move. You should compare multiple loans to make sure you get the one with the best rates and lowest fees.
- Read reviews: Read online reviews on sites such as Better Business Bureau (BBB) and similar platforms to learn what others think about certain long-distance moving companies. Also, ask for recommendations from your neighbors and relatives.
- Think about timing: Because summer is the most popular season for moves, it can be challenging and costlier to hire a moving company. Since West Hollywood is home to so many college students, the beginning and end of the school year may be particularly busy because of students moving.
- Watch out for red flags: Movers that offer nonbinding or seemingly "too good to be true" quotes should make you suspicious. You should also be cautious of a moving company that asks for your entire payment upfront. If a mover has a long history of poor reviews or BBB complaints, it's best to avoid them. Familiarize yourself with the FMCSA's guidelines on your mover rights and responsibilities.
Long-Distance Moving Tips
Finding your moving company well before your move date is extremely important when getting ready for a long-distance move. We advise hiring movers at least 90 days before your move date, or even farther ahead if you need particular moving services, like piano moving or car moving.
Start packing a full four weeks in advance if you plan on packing for your move by yourself. You might prefer to have certain possessions, such as electronics and family heirlooms, with you in your car rather than in the moving truck.
Write a list of everything that needs to be done before and after your move. The list should include items such as updating your address with the California DMV.
Pack a bag with necessities for the first couple of days of your move, such as medications, extra clothes, and a toothbrush and toothpaste.
The night before moving day, make sure you get plenty of rest.
Moving Insurance for Long-Distance Moves
Moving insurance is essential for long-distance moves because it'll give you money back if any of your possessions are lost or damagedby your movers.
All interstate movers need to offer two insurance options, according to the FMCSA. The first, Full Value Protection, requires movers to replace, repair, or provide a cash reimbursement for any items lost or damaged during your move. Some moving companies may exclude certain extremely valuable items (generally those valued at over $100 a pound) from this policy. Full Value Protection is pricier but provides greater coverage. The second option, Released Value Protection, doesn't cost you anything, but it gives less coverage. If you choose this plan, your moving company will reimburse you up to 60 cents per pound for possessions that are damaged or lost.
If you keep your same homeowners insurance or renters insurance policy during your move, it may cover some of your belongings during your move. While this usually doesn't apply to long-distance moves, it might be a good idea to check your policy.
Frequently Asked Questions about Long Distance Moving in West Hollywood
Movers commonly define a long-distance move as any move over 400 miles. To include a greater range of non-local move cases, we've used data from moves over 250 miles on this page to calculate costs.
Choosing a mover that specializes in long-distance moves is critical for two main reasons: first, these have the expertise and experience to perform a complex long-distance move efficiently and safely; and second, long-distance moving companies are more likely to offer the correct insurance options to protect your possessions during the extended journey.
Some long-distance moving companies can also move your car. If you’d rather have a professional move your car instead of driving it to your new home yourself, ask potential movers if they offer this service.
While some movers provide piano-moving services, not all have the unique knowledge and equipment needed to move these large and delicate items. Check companies' website to see if they mention this service, or call and ask. It may be better to move the piano yourself.
The difference between full-service and self-service moving companies lies in the services offered and the price. While self-service movers only drive your already loaded belongings from point A to point B, full-service moving companies will load, unload, and move your belongings. Because of this, full-service moving companies tend to be pricier than self-service.
One of the best ways to save money on a long-distance move is by getting rid of extra items . You can decrease costs by decreasing the number of belongings you're taking with you, as many long-distance moving companies calculate prices according to weight. Booking movers well in advance and scheduling your move for the winter off-season can help lower your prices. You can also consider self-service movers, which are cheaper than full-service moving companies.
